概括
研究人员在中性原子量子计算中实现了99.5%的两量子比特纠门,这是可扩展的量子信息处理和错误纠正的关键步骤.
科学领域:
- 量子信息科学
- 原子物理
- 量子计算
背景情况:
- 对于量子信息处理来说, 可扩展的,低误差的量子运算是必不可少的.
- 中性原子阵列提供了一个具有高量子比特数量和可重新配置连接的有希望的平台.
- 减少由Rydberg相互作用介导的纠门的错误仍然是一个关键挑战.
研究的目的:
- 在中性原子阵列中实现高可靠性双量子位纠门.
- 通过这些门来超越错误纠正值.
- 证明该方法对多量子位门的可扩展性和适用性.
主要方法:
- 使用快速的,通过最佳控制优化单脉冲门.
- 使用原子暗态来最小化散射误差.
- 改进了里德伯格激发和原子冷却技术.
- 在多达60个原子上执行并行门操作.
主要成果:
- 实现了99.5%的两量子位纠门的准确性.
- 在60个原子上演示了并行门操作,超过了表面代码值.
- 已经成功实现了低误差的三量子比特门.
- 通过重复的网关应用来表征物理错误来源和验证保真性.
结论:
- 在中性原子系统中开发了一种高可靠性纠门的方法.
- 实现的真实性为可扩展的量子计算和错误纠正铺平了道路.
- 这种技术可以通用到多量子比特门,使复杂的量子算法和模拟成为可能.
